J&K student hanged upside down, teacher arrested

Baramulla (Jammu and Kashmir): The Jammu and Kashmir Police have arrested a teacher for allegedly assaulting and thrashing a student at a Madrassa in Jammu and Kashmir’s Baramulla district.

Mushtaq Ahmed allegedly hanged the student upside down and beat him up with a cane. The matter came to light after the video of the incident went viral on social media.

While the reason for the punishment is not known yet, a case has been registered under section 342, 323 Ranbir Penal Code (RPC) and 24 Juvenile justice Act 2013 against the teacher.
